Welcome to the ultimate guide to cloud hosting, where we'll delve into the world of cloud hosting comparison to help you make an informed decision for your business. With the increasing demand for scalable and secure hosting solutions, cloud hosting has become the go-to choice for many organizations. In this comprehensive guide, we'll explore the ins and outs of cloud hosting, including its benefits, types, and key players in the market. Whether you're a seasoned developer or a business owner looking to migrate to the cloud, this guide will provide you with the necessary knowledge to make a cloud hosting comparison that suits your needs.
The concept of cloud hosting has revolutionized the way we think about hosting and deploying applications. With the help of devops tools like Docker and Kubernetes, businesses can now easily manage and scale their applications in the cloud. In this guide, we'll also touch on the importance of docker tutorial and kubernetes guide in cloud hosting. So, let's get started and explore the world of cloud hosting.
As we navigate through this guide, we'll be using real-world examples and data to illustrate the benefits and challenges of cloud hosting. We'll also be comparing different cloud hosting providers to help you make a cloud hosting comparison that meets your specific needs. So, whether you're looking for a cloud hosting comparison of AWS, Azure, or Google Cloud, or want to learn more about devops tools and docker tutorial, this guide has got you covered.
Table of Contents:
- What is Cloud Hosting?
- Types of Cloud Hosting
- Benefits of Cloud Hosting
- Cloud Hosting Providers
- Cloud Hosting Security
- Cloud Hosting Comparison
- Frequently Asked Questions
- Conclusion
What is Cloud Hosting?
Cloud hosting is a type of hosting where resources such as servers, storage, and applications are provided over the internet. This allows businesses to deploy and manage their applications in a flexible and scalable manner. With cloud hosting, you can easily scale up or down to meet changing demands, without having to worry about the underlying infrastructure.
Key Characteristics of Cloud Hosting
- On-demand self-service: Cloud resources can be provisioned and de-provisioned automatically, without the need for human intervention.
- Broad network access: Cloud resources are accessible over the internet, from any device, anywhere in the world.
- Resource pooling: Cloud providers pool their resources together to provide a multi-tenant environment.
- Rapid elasticity: Cloud resources can be quickly scaled up or down to meet changing demands.
- Measured service: Cloud providers only charge for the resources used, providing a cost-effective solution.
Types of Cloud Hosting
There are several types of cloud hosting, each with its own unique characteristics and benefits. The main types of cloud hosting are:
Public Cloud Hosting
Public cloud hosting is the most common type of cloud hosting, where resources are provided over the internet, and are shared with other customers. Examples of public cloud hosting providers include AWS, Azure, and Google Cloud.
Private Cloud Hosting
Private cloud hosting is a type of cloud hosting where resources are provided over a private network, and are not shared with other customers. Private cloud hosting is often used by large enterprises that require a high level of security and control.
Hybrid Cloud Hosting
Hybrid cloud hosting is a type of cloud hosting that combines public and private cloud hosting. This allows businesses to take advantage of the scalability and cost-effectiveness of public cloud hosting, while still maintaining control and security over their sensitive data.
Benefits of Cloud Hosting
Cloud hosting offers a number of benefits, including:
Scalability
Cloud hosting allows businesses to quickly scale up or down to meet changing demands, without having to worry about the underlying infrastructure.
Cost-effectiveness
Cloud hosting provides a cost-effective solution, as businesses only pay for the resources they use.
Flexibility
Cloud hosting provides a flexible solution, as businesses can easily deploy and manage their applications in a variety of environments.
Reliability
Cloud hosting provides a reliable solution, as cloud providers have multiple data centers and redundancy built into their infrastructure.
Cloud Hosting Providers
There are many cloud hosting providers to choose from, each with its own unique features and benefits. Some of the most popular cloud hosting providers include:
| Provider | Features | Pricing |
|---|---|---|
| AWS | Scalable infrastructure, devops tools, docker tutorial | Pay-as-you-go pricing model |
| Azure | Hybrid cloud capabilities, kubernetes guide, devops tools | Pay-as-you-go pricing model |
| Google Cloud | Artificial intelligence and machine learning capabilities, docker tutorial, kubernetes guide | Pay-as-you-go pricing model |
Cloud Hosting Security
Cloud hosting security is a top priority for businesses, as they need to ensure that their data and applications are protected from unauthorized access. Cloud providers have a number of security measures in place, including:
Firewalls
Firewalls are used to block unauthorized access to cloud resources.
Encryption
Encryption is used to protect data in transit and at rest.
Access controls
Access controls are used to restrict access to cloud resources based on user identity and role.
Cloud Hosting Comparison
When it comes to cloud hosting comparison, there are a number of factors to consider, including pricing, features, and scalability. Here are some key points to consider when making a cloud hosting comparison:
- Pricing model: Look for a provider that offers a pay-as-you-go pricing model, to ensure that you only pay for the resources you use.
- Scalability: Look for a provider that offers scalable infrastructure, to ensure that you can quickly scale up or down to meet changing demands.
- Security: Look for a provider that has a strong focus on security, with features such as firewalls, encryption, and access controls.
- Support: Look for a provider that offers 24/7 support, to ensure that you can get help when you need it.
By considering these factors, you can make a cloud hosting comparison that meets your specific needs and budget.
Frequently Asked Questions
What is cloud hosting?
Cloud hosting is a type of hosting where resources such as servers, storage, and applications are provided over the internet.
What are the benefits of cloud hosting?
The benefits of cloud hosting include scalability, cost-effectiveness, flexibility, and reliability.
What is the difference between public and private cloud hosting?
Public cloud hosting is a type of cloud hosting where resources are provided over the internet, and are shared with other customers. Private cloud hosting is a type of cloud hosting where resources are provided over a private network, and are not shared with other customers.
How do I choose a cloud hosting provider?
When choosing a cloud hosting provider, consider factors such as pricing, features, scalability, security, and support.
What is the importance of devops tools in cloud hosting?
Devops tools such as Docker and Kubernetes are important in cloud hosting, as they provide a way to automate and manage the deployment of applications in the cloud.
Conclusion
In conclusion, cloud hosting is a powerful solution for businesses looking to deploy and manage their applications in a flexible and scalable manner. By considering the factors outlined in this guide, you can make a cloud hosting comparison that meets your specific needs and budget. Remember to look for a provider that offers a pay-as-you-go pricing model, scalable infrastructure, strong security features, and 24/7 support. With the right cloud hosting provider, you can take advantage of the benefits of cloud hosting, including scalability, cost-effectiveness, flexibility, and reliability. So why not get started today, and see how cloud hosting can help take your business to the next level?
Ready to make a cloud hosting comparison and find the perfect provider for your business? Click the link below to get started.